What is the death symbol in Gears of War?

The Crimson Omen: Death and Symbolism in Gears of War

The Crimson Omen is the ubiquitous and chilling symbol of the Gears of War franchise. It’s far more than just a logo; it’s a visual representation of imminent death, a warning of danger, and a badge of honor for the battle-hardened COG soldiers. Composed of a red skull encircled by a red cog, it serves as a constant reminder of the brutal conflict that defines the series.

The Omen’s Multifaceted Meaning

The power of the Crimson Omen lies in its layered meaning. On a primary level, it’s a death symbol, vividly displayed on the HUD as the player’s character sustains damage. As health diminishes, the Omen becomes increasingly prominent, culminating in a full display upon the character’s death. This immediate feedback creates a visceral connection between the player and the dangers of the game world.

Beyond its in-game function, the Omen is a potent symbol of the Coalition of Ordered Governments (COG), the human faction fighting for survival against the Locust Horde and later, the Swarm. The cog, a core element of the design, represents the unity and interconnectedness of the COG, emphasizing the importance of teamwork and sacrifice in the face of overwhelming odds.

Furthermore, the skull within the cog speaks to the grim realities of war. It’s a constant memento mori, a reminder of the cost of freedom and the lives lost in the ongoing struggle. The Crimson Omen also functions as a warning; discovering the symbol spray-painted in the environment signifies that the area is overrun with enemies and warrants extreme caution. In this context, it’s not just a symbol of death, but a proactive alert, urging players to prepare for intense combat.

The deliberate use of the color red further enhances the Omen’s impact. Red is universally associated with blood, danger, and aggression, amplifying the sense of urgency and threat that permeates the Gears of War universe.
